Arden annouce Kral and Palmer for 2011

24 January 2011

Christian Horner's Arden GP2 team has announced that it will be competing with Josef Kral and Formula 2 runner-up Jolyon Palmar for the upcoming season.

20-year-old Czech Kral joins Arden following a part-season in both GP2 Asia and the GP2 Main Series in 2010, with the racing year ending with a Formula 1 test drive in Abu Dhabi two months ago. Having controlled the F2 season for much of the year, Palmer eventually lost out to Dean Stoneman in the last knockings.


"I’m really excited to be joining the Arden GP2 Team for 2011 and can’t wait for the season to start," said the Englishman.

"It’s obviously going to be very tough, as indeed it should be, but I feel confident that two seasons of F2 have given me a very good grounding and I’m looking forward to rising to the challenge. Arden have tremendous experience and have had great success in the past, and I hope my performances will reward the faith they have showed in selecting me.” 

Kral added: "I am very happy to be part of Arden GP2 Team and I can´t wait to start working together. After such a difficult season, when I missed some races because of my back injury I hope that we can make up for it in 2011.

"After the test in Abu Dhabi where we showed that together we can be right on the top I felt that this is the right decision. I am sure that Arden experience will be very helpfull in the development of the new car and I will do my best to show that their choice was the right one.”
